Construction of a column chart prediction model for individualized prediction of constipation risk in maintenance hemodialysis patients

Abstract: Objective  To explore the influencing factors of constipation in maintenance hemodialysis (MHD) patients and to construct a column chart prediction model.  Methods  A total of 135 patients who underwent MHD in Huai’an Second People's Hospital from April 2021 to June 2023 were regarded as the modeling group. A total of 58 MHD patients from July 2023 to November 2024 were recruited as the validation group. According to the occurrence of constipation during MHD, the modeling group was assigned into constipation group (n=56) and non-constipation group (n=79). The influencing factors of constipation in the MHD patients were analyzed using multivariate logistic regression. A column chart prediction model for constipation risk in MHD patients was then constructed using the R software. Predictive performance of the model was evaluated through receiver operating characteristic (ROC) curve, Hosmer-Lemeshow test, and calibration curve.  Results Among the 193 MHD patients, a total of 78 cases experienced constipation, with an incidence rate of 40.41%. Compared with the non-constipation group, the constipation group had higher rates of diabetes nephropathy, dialysis age≥5 years, and lying in bed in most daytime (c2=5.539, 5.053 and 4.293; P=0.019, 0.025 and 0.038), while plasma albumin was lower (t=4.161, P<0.001). Multivariate logistic regression found that diabetes nephropathy (OR=5.739, 95% CI: 2.089~15.767, P=0.001), dialysis age ≥5 years (OR=6.287, 95% CI: 2.246~17.598, P<0.001), and lying in bed in most daytime (OR=8.396, 95% CI: 2.348~30.022, P=0.001) were the independent risk factors for constipation in MHD patients (P<0.05), and plasma albumin was a protective factor for constipation in MHD patients (OR=0.865, 95% CI: 0.788~0.950, P=0.002). The column chart showed that the higher the total score of MHD patients, the higher the risk of constipation. ROC curve showed that the area under the curve (AUC) of the modeling group and the validation group were 0.806 (95% CI: 0.733~0.879) and 0.879 (95% CI: 0.796~0.963) respectively, indicating higher predictive discrimination of the column chart. Hosmer-Lemeshow test and calibration curve indicated that the model had higher prediction consistency.  Conclusion   The risk of constipation in MHD patients is related to primary disease, dialysis age, daily living conditions and plasma albumin level. The nomogram model established based on the four risk factors has good efficacy in predicting the risk of constipation in MHD patients and is helpful for clinical prediction and prevention of constipation.
